The Prognostic Value of Quantitative Bone SPECT/CT Before 223Ra Treatment in Metastatic Castration-Resistant Prostate Cancer

Helmut Dittmann et al.

Summary: This study aimed to quantify the uptake of Tc-99m-DPD in bone metastases of prostate cancer patients before Ra-223 treatment and compare it with treatment feasibility and overall survival. Results showed that patients with higher bone uptake were more likely unable to complete Ra-223 treatment and had lower survival rates.

JOURNAL OF NUCLEAR MEDICINE (2021)
